Mass shooting in Shreveport has left the American public in a state of deep shock and mourning this week. Local authorities confirmed that 8 children lost their lives in a series of violent events early in the morning. The victims were young juveniles ranging from 1 to 14 years old, according to the latest police statements. Shreveport Police describe the incident as a domestic disturbance that spiraled into an unthinkable massacre across multiple locations. Mayor Tom Arceneaux expressed the community’s grief, stating that this is likely the worst tragedy the city has ever seen. Investigative teams are currently working to support the hurting families and piece together the timeline of the attack as noted by the Baltimore Chronicle via BBC.
The violence erupted around 05:00 local time when a lone gunman opened fire on 10 people in total. Initial reports suggest that the shooter targeted individuals at 2 residences located on the same street block. A 3rd location in another part of the neighborhood was also processed as a crime scene by detectives.
Police Corporal Chris Bordelon clarified that officers discovered the children at a home shortly before 06:00. One person who was shot at the first residence managed to flee to a neighbor for help. This prompted the emergency response that eventually led to a high speed pursuit of the suspect.
Police response and the pursuit of the suspected gunman
After the initial shooting in Shreveport, the suspect reportedly carjacked a vehicle to escape the primary crime scenes. Officers pursued him into a nearby neighborhood where a final confrontation took place between the shooter and law enforcement. During the chase, police fired at the suspect, who was later pronounced deceased at the scene of the crash.
Chief Wayne Smith noted that the investigation is being conducted with the assistance of the Louisiana State Police. Multiple agencies are coordinating to ensure every detail of this domestic violence case is documented and analyzed. The identity of the gunman has not been officially released to the public yet.
